Sourcing guidance for Laser Tag Gun

How to choose the right Laser Tag Gun for different business models?

Selecting the right equipment depends on your target market. For commercial FECs (Family Entertainment Centers), prioritize ruggedized builds with high-impact plastic and integrated vest systems for professional scoring. For retail or dropshipping, focus on multi-player sets (4-pack/6-pack) with built-in sensors on the guns to eliminate the need for extra vests, making them more portable and cost-effective for home use.

What are the key technical specifications to verify before purchasing?

Ensure the guns use Infrared (IR) technology with a wavelength of 940nm, which is safe for eyes. Look for a signal range of at least 100-150 feet for outdoor play. Key features should include multiple team settings (at least 4 colors), switchable weapon modes (Pistol, Shotgun, Submachine Gun, Rocket), and vibration feedback for an immersive user experience.

What safety and compliance standards are mandatory for international trade?

As electronic toys, Laser Tag Guns must meet strict safety standards. For the US market, ensure compliance with ASTM F963 and FCC Part 15 (for wireless signals). For the EU market, CE marking, EN71 (Toy Safety), and RoHS (Restriction of Hazardous Substances) are mandatory. Additionally, verify that the IR emission levels are certified as Class 1 Laser products, ensuring they are eye-safe under all conditions.

How can I evaluate the durability and battery life of the equipment?

Request drop test reports (usually 1.2 meters) to ensure the internal sensors won't misalign upon impact. Regarding power, rechargeable lithium battery versions are preferred for commercial use to reduce long-term costs, while AA/AAA battery versions are standard for retail. Aim for a battery life of 8-12 hours of continuous play to minimize downtime during events.

Cross-Border Procurement Considerations for Laser Tag Equipment

What are the common risks when sourcing Laser Tag Guns from overseas?

The primary risk is signal interference or sensor malfunction due to poor quality control. Always use Made-in-China.com's 'Audit Supplier' reports to verify the factory's R&D capabilities. Another risk is IP infringement; ensure the product design does not mimic famous movie franchises (like Star Wars) unless the supplier provides a licensing authorization letter.

How should I negotiate with suppliers to ensure transaction security?

Negotiate a 30% deposit and 70% balance payment after a third-party pre-shipment inspection (PSI). Explicitly define the defective rate threshold (usually <1%) in the contract, with a clause for free replacements in the next shipment for any faulty units.

What are the best shipping strategies for electronic toys with batteries?

Since Laser Tag Guns often contain batteries, they are classified as 'Sensitive Goods'. You must ensure the supplier provides a UN38.3 Test Report and an MSDS (Material Safety Data Sheet). For bulk orders, Sea Freight (LCL/FCL) is most economical, but for high-value professional gear, Air Freight with battery-compliant carriers is faster and safer to prevent moisture damage.
